The PDA Union is the only UK trade union exclusively for pharmacists; we enable employed and locum pharmacists to have a collective voice in their workplace, their profession and sector. We have grown to over 40,000 members in just over 18 years of existence and we continue to develop the breadth and depth of what we do.

It’s an exciting and professionally rewarding place to work, and although more than half the UK profession is already in membership, our intention is to recruit many more and to build the number of recognition agreements we have with their employers.

This growth means that we are seeking a National Officer to join our existing team in supporting members across the NHS and at other employers where pharmacy is practiced, to help them act collectively as both employees and as health professionals.
